Job 35:1

Elihu spake moreover, and said.
] Elihu very probably paused awhile, and waited to observe whether any of the company would rise up, and either contradict and refute what he had said, or declare their assent unto it and approbation of it; or rather to see whether Job would make any reply or not; but perceiving no inclination in him to it, he proceeded to take notice of some other undue expressions of Job, and refute them; one of which is observed in ( Job 35:2 ) , and the proof of it given in ( Job 35:3 ) .
